Cases in which one allele is not completely dominant over another.
Also known as blending inheritance. (AA = red. Aa = pink. aa = white. They blend
together instead of dominant/recessive behavior.

incomplete dominance
A condition in which neither of two alleles of a gene is dominant or recessive.
Both alleles are expressed. (AA = red, Aa = half red/ half white, aa = white)
